Normally the simplest … Web28 Feb 2024 · How frequently a septic tank needs to be emptied depends on two main factors: the size of the family and the size of the tank. As a rough guide, a family of four with a six-person tank will find it needs emptying probably just once a year. (Treatment plants need maintenance once a year too.)

The number of bedrooms and number of people in your home will determine the dimensions of the septic … Web1 Feb 2024 · Here are other average pipe sizes. Toilet drain pipes are usually 3 inches in diameter. Washing machines and laundry sinks generally need 2-inch drain pipes. Shower and bathtub drain pipes are usually 2 inches in diameter. Sinks usually require a 1.5-inch drain pipe. Types Of Main Sewer Lines
